This research aimed to assess the effectiveness of Pop-Up Books in teaching geometric forms to fourth-grade pupils at Mejing II Elementary School. This research employed a quasi-experimental design alongside a quantitative methodology. Twenty-eight pupils were selected from each of two classes: the experimental group and the control group. Data were gathered using a learning interest questionnaire and pre- and post-assessments for academic progress. An Independent Samples T-test, a homogeneity test, and a normality test were employed to evaluate the data. The research indicates that the average learning interest of students in the experimental class rose from 44.32 to 48.89 with the introduction of the pop-up math comic books. The Independent Samples T-test for the learning interest variable produced a significance value (Sig. 2-tailed) of 0.024, which is less than 0.05. The experimental class achieved a post-test mean score of 75.68, whereas the control class scored 72.14, resulting in a significant value (Sig. 2-tailed) of 0.038, which is less than 0.05. consequently, the engagement and academic performance of fourth-grade pupils at Mejing II Elementary School in the topic of planar figures improved through the use of Pop-Up Book mathematics media.
